Imports of Glufosinate and its salt from the People's Republic of China, already subject to anti-dumping duty, will be provisionally assessed pending completion of the anti-absorption review under the Customs Tariff Rules. The provisional assessment applies until the Central Government takes a decision under rule 31(3), and customs may require a guarantee for any differential anti-dumping duty that may later become payable. The existing anti-dumping duty under the 2025 notification continues to be levied and collected on these imports in accordance with that notification.
